Should children with burns apply python fat?

Ask:

Many people say that if children get burned by hot soup, applying snake fat will limit the damage. Is this method correct? Can you advise me, doctor?

Nguyen Hoang ( Hanoi )

Specialist II Doctor Phung Cong Sang, Head of the Burn Unit, Orthopedics Department, National Children's Hospital answered:

Broth scalds are similar to boiling water burns, which are thermal burns that occur when exposed to hot soup. However, the risk of infection in the burned area is higher than with boiling water burns. In extremely severe cases, these burns can be life-threatening to children.

The level of danger of soup burns depends on factors such as: Temperature; duration of skin contact; area of ​​the soup burn wound and location of the burn...

Therefore, if not treated quickly and properly from the beginning when burned, the damaged skin area is at risk of deeper burns and infection.

For superficial burns, applying python fat will make the child feel more comfortable. However, if the burn is deep, applying python fat will not be effective for early treatment and may even cause infection and increase the depth of the burn.

First aid for soup burns is similar to that for other types of thermal burns. The goals of initial first aid are to relieve pain, maintain hygiene, and prevent infection.

Therefore, when a child is burned by soup, parents first need to isolate the child from the cause of the burn, and soak the burned part (hand, foot) of the child in clean, cool water (16 - 20 degrees Celsius, best within the first 30 minutes after the burn).

If the child has a burn on the face, use a soft wet towel to cover it. If the burn area is large, pay attention to keeping the child warm in the unburned areas, absolutely do not use ice to avoid frostbite; do not rub oil, apply toothpaste, chicken eggs, snake fat, fish oil, or apply leaves... on the burned skin because it can easily become infected.

After first aid for a child with a burn, the child should be taken immediately to the nearest medical facility for examination and timely treatment.
